44-5a07. Securing payment of compensation; liability exclusive.

44-5a07

Chapter 44.--LABOR AND INDUSTRIES
Article 5a.--OCCUPATIONAL DISEASES

      44-5a07.   Securing payment of compensation; liability exclusive.An employer subject to the provisions of this act shall secure thepayment of compensation in accordance with the provisions of this act inany method prescribed by the provisions of section 44-532 of the workmen'scompensation law, and such insurance or other security may be separate anddistinct from the insurance or other security under the workmen'scompensation law. Where the foregoing requirement is complied with theliability of the employer under this act shall be exclusive and in place ofany and all other civil liability whatsoever, at common law or otherwise.

      History:   L. 1953, ch. 246, § 7; July 1.
